TEAMS representing a community-run leisure club are now have a sporty new look thanks to its new sponsor.

Following the threat of closure Leyburn Squash Club was saved by a small group of dedicated players who got together to ensure it didn’t happen. Re-opening last September as Leyburn Community Leisure Club, a non-profit organisation the club is open every day, offers professional coaching facilities but mostly relies on volunteers to cover reception and the bar.

Since the re-launch the club membership now stands at approximately 90. Having been very successful in the past, Leyburn still boasts several top-class players. They have five teams that compete in local leagues and competitions.

Local firm Campbells of Leyburn have now stepped-in with some assistance of their own, sponsoring the team’s strip; the men’s shirt is a bright yellow and the ladies’, dark blue.

Kath Campbell said: “As a family-run firm we have strong links to both our customers and community. I felt that it was a deserving cause and both the teams look good.”

Club committee member Amanda Adamson said: “A kind gesture like this from Campbells is just the kind of support we need to keep going; we are all very grateful.”
